The Origins of Salsa
Salsa dancing has its roots in Cuba, where a blend of African and Spanish influences created a unique cultural fusion. Over time, salsa spread to other Latin American countries and eventually to the United States, where it gained mainstream popularity in the 1970s.
The Essence of Salsa
At its core, salsa is a partner dance that emphasizes fluidity, connection, and spontaneity. Dancers move in sync with the music, interpreting the beats and melodies through intricate footwork, hip movements, and expressive gestures.
The Benefits of Salsa Dancing
Aside from being a fun and social activity, salsa dancing offers a range of physical and mental benefits. It improves coordination, balance, and flexibility, while also boosting mood and reducing stress. Additionally, salsa is a great way to meet new people and build confidence on the dance floor.
